Crazy Horse is probably best known as Neil Young's backup group. They issued a number of fine albums in their own right. Scratchy: Complete Reprise Recordings, contains their complete body of work for Reprise Records.

This is a relatively inexpensive reissue of the Rhino/ Handmade set released a few years ago. It contains the first two albums by Crazy Horse, plus alternate takes of "Dirty, Dirty", "Scratchy" (Takes 1-3) with lots of Whitten's guitar, "Dear Song Singer" an acoustic slowy, "Downtown" (long version) again where Whitten gets to stretch out, and "Susie's Song" (Takes 1-5), all from the "Crazy Horse" sessions. Plus a Neil Young favorite, "When You Dance You Can Really Love", a radio spot, and two songs by Danny & The Memories--"Can't Help Loving That Girl", and "Don't Go" from the early 60's. The 3 "stars" is because the second album doesn't hold up to the band's first album, which was a great first release. But having all the extra tracks boosts this edition to between 3 1/2 and 4 "stars". You may hear things differently.
The booklet lists song titles, composers, and band personnel for both albums, and the front and back cover artwork for both albums is also here--that's it. The sound is pretty good overall--neither album was ever really crisp and clean sounding--which is apparently what they wanted. Whitten's guitar is appropriately rough and edgy sounding, and the rhythm section sounds like the Crazy Horse we've all come to like.
By now most everybody knows that the first album is the one to own. The second album has George Whitsell and Greg Leroy on guitars and vocals in place of Whitten--and it shows. Plus John Blanton is in for the great Jack Nitzsche on keyboards. But the chance to have all this material for a good price makes this set worth owning.
